NISHIMURA, Gon'emon. Daiku hinagata hidensho zukai.[Secrets of Architectural Design]. 2 volumes. Unpaginated, illustrated throughout. 8vo, 229 x 155 mm., publisher's wrappers in a new chitsu case. Edo: Suharaya, 1727.

A delightful early eighteenth-century Japanese pattern book. The profession of architect as a specialist in designing buildings did not really come about until the Meiji period (1868-1912). As these volumes demonstrate, up until this time, the master carpenter was both the designer and builder especially since it related to wood-frame construction. The illustrations were by Shigeharu Suzuki. There is some inoffensive marginal soiling throughout, and surface damage to the wrappers, but nevertheless an appealing and rare set. OCLC lists 2 copies worldwide at Princeton and Columbia.
